Parchovany (Hungarian: Parnó) is a village and municipality in the Trebišov District in the Košice Region of south-eastern Slovakia.

History

edit

In historical records the village was first mentioned in 1320. The village was part of Hungary until 1920, then of Czechoslovakia, and today, is in Slovakia.

Geography

edit

The municipality lies at an altitude of 111 metres (364 ft)[2] and covers an area of 23.23 km2 (8.97 sq mi) (2025).[4]

Ethnicity

edit

In year 2021 was 1966 people by ethnicity 1563 as Slovak, 297 as Romani, 118 as Not found out, 12 as Rusyn, 7 as Czech, 1 as Serbian, 1 as Russian, 1 as Polish, 1 as German, 1 as Hungarian and 1 as Other.

Religion

edit

In year 2021 was 1966 people by religion 1197 from Roman Catholic Church, 417 from None, 168 from Not found out, 158 from Greek Catholic Church, 12 from Calvinist Church, 5 from Jehovah's Witnesses, 4 from Evangelical Church, 2 from Eastern Orthodox Church, 2 from Ad hoc movements and 1 from Christian Congregations in Slovakia.

Facilities

edit

The village has a public library, a gym and a football pitch. The village has its own birth registry office.
